View Current Breaks βBreak slot pricing is based on expected value (EV) β the statistical value of all cards that type is likely to pull, averaged across many breaks. A breaker sets slot prices by calculating the total potential card values for each type slot in the set, then pricing each slot to ensure the sum of all slot prices covers the product cost plus the breaker's margin.
Premium types (Fire in Darkness Ablaze, Dragon in Evolving Skies) have higher EV because the set's most valuable cards belong to those types. These slots cost more to reflect the higher probability of valuable pulls. Standard types (Grass, Fighting in low-chase sets) have lower EV and cost less.
Expected Value = (Probability of pulling card X) Γ (Value of card X), summed across all possible pulls for that type. Premium slots have EV close to or above their slot cost; standard slots have EV below cost. The "fair" price of any slot is approximately its EV β but breaks include entertainment value too.

Before buying any slot, calculate: Is my slot price β€ EV? EV is roughly: (pull rate of top card) Γ (card value) + (pull rates of secondary cards) Γ (their values). For a one-in-two-box Charizard VMAX SR at $100+ average, EV per box = $50. If the Fire slot costs $40, that's positive EV β but only in the long run across many breaks.
Even positive-EV slots can go cold. Any single break is random. Think of slot cost like a ticket price β the EV tells you the fair price, but you may pull nothing valuable in any given break. Buy slots you can afford to lose, and treat the live break experience as part of what you're paying for.
